Setco Auto Systems Pvt. Ltd., a subsidiary of Setco Automotive Limited, has entered into a memorandum of understanding (MoU) with Visvesvaraya National Institute of Technology (VNIT), Nagpur, to collaborate on research and innovation in automotive technology.
The partnership will focus on multiple areas, including the development of next-generation drivetrains, advancements in friction facing technology, electric mobility, and sustainable vehicle solutions. As part of the agreement, a Clutch Research Laboratory will be established in VNIT’s Mechanical Engineering Department. The facility will enable joint work on new product development, advanced testing methods, and improvements in existing clutch systems aimed at enhancing performance, durability, and product life.
The collaboration also includes provisions for student engagement. VNIT students will gain hands-on experience through live industry projects, internships, and mentorship opportunities with Setco’s R&D experts, giving them exposure to industrial practices and advanced testing facilities.
Commenting on the development, Harish Sheth, Chairman and Managing Director of Setco Automotive Limited, said the initiative combines the company’s industry experience with VNIT’s academic expertise to create a platform for innovation and talent development.
VNIT Nagpur, established in 1960 and designated as an Institute of National Importance in 2002, is one of India’s leading engineering institutions with a strong focus on research.
Setco Automotive, founded in 1982, is a manufacturer of medium and heavy commercial vehicle (M&HCV) clutches and a supplier of truck components including brake linings, flywheels, lubricants, release bearing assemblies, and universal joints. The company operates five manufacturing facilities and has R&D centres in India and the UK, serving markets in the US, UK, SAARC, and the Middle East.
